You have probably heard the saying, "Just one fat-dissolving injection will melt away your double chin." However, the single word 'melt' actually covers two completely different processes.

One is actually destroying the fat, and the other is temporarily shrinking its size. If you don't know this difference, it's easy to get disappointed and wonder, "I definitely got the injection, so why did it come back?"

Quick answer: 'Melting' refers either to destroying fat cells or simply shrinking their size. What actually gets rid of fat for good are cell-destroying types like Deoxycholic Acid, Cholic Acid, and Double Slim.

 

There are two ways to 'melt' fat

Not all fat dissolving injections are the same. They are broadly divided into two types based on how they work.

Classification

Cell-Destroying Type

Shrinking Type (Contour Injection)

What it does

Eliminates fat cells

Only shrinks the size of fat cells

Longevity

Destroyed cells do not return

Can grow back over time

Representative Examples

Deoxycholic Acid, Cholic Acid, Double Slim

Standard Contour Injections

The key is whether it destroys the cells or temporarily shrinks them. The cell-destroying type breaks the cell membranes to actually eliminate the fat cells, so once an area has shrunk, it doesn't easily return. On the other hand, with the shrinking type, the cells remain alive and have the potential to swell up again.

That is why many reviews saying, "I got a fat dissolving injection but it returned to normal," are actually from people who received a shrinking type rather than a cell-destroying type. Even though they go by the same general name, the results are completely different.

In the past, steroids were used for shrinking

There was a time when injections that actually destroyed fat weren't as common as they are today. Back then, professionals took advantage of the properties of steroids like Triamcinolone*.

* Triamcinolone: A type of steroid. It has the effect of shrinking fat at the injection site, so it was used in the past to reduce volume.

Steroids work by shrinking the fat at the injection site, which was used to achieve the desired effect. However, this shrinking could result in an uneven, bumpy appearance, was difficult to predict, and carried the risk of skin depression. Even if the volume is reduced, if it doesn't shrink smoothly, it can end up causing more concern.

Meanwhile, due to the limitations of standard contour injections that allowed fat to grow back, there was a long-held perception that "fat injections produce vague results."

Entering the era of true fat elimination

The turning point came a few years ago, when Deoxycholic Acid-based injections (such as V-Olet) became established in the market. From this point on, treatments shifted from temporarily shrinking fat cells to actually destroying them.

Deoxycholic Acid (DCA)* is a bile acid component that our bodies naturally use to digest fat. It directly breaks down the fat cell membranes, destroying the cells.

* Deoxycholic Acid (DCA): A type of bile acid that emulsifies and breaks down fat. It is a key ingredient approved by the MFDS (Ministry of Food and Drug Safety) for fat reduction.

Since then, treatments have progressed further towards reducing swelling and irritation. This includes Cholic Acid components (NewViju) or custom clinic-formulated combinations that incorporate anti-inflammatory ingredients with precise cannula delivery (Double Slim). Today, the main options for "true fat elimination" are Deoxycholic Acid, Cholic Acid, and Double Slim. We will explore the differences between each of these in upcoming articles.

Checking these ingredients and medical device/pharmaceutical approval information is just as crucial for safety as it is for efficacy.

Where is this treatment most effective?

Cell-destroying fat dissolving injections work exceptionally well in specific, targeted areas.

  • Pockets of localized fat โ€” Areas you can easily pinch, such as the double chin or lower cheeks.

  • Rather than a single session, the treatment is typically performed multiple times at 2 to 4-week intervals. Results gradually become visible around 4 weeks.

  • Conversely, broadly sagging areas of the face cannot be resolved with fat dissolution. Melting fat in areas of sagging skin can make the face look more hollowed out; in these cases, you should look into lifting treatments designed to pull the skin upward.

Ultimately, the first step is always the same. Decide first whether your concern is indeed 'localized pockets of fat', and if so, choose which ingredient is right for you. Instead of just asking to "melt it away," knowing what you are melting and how is the true starting point.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q. If I get fat dissolving injections, will the fat never come back?

With cell-destroying injections, the eliminated fat cells do not return. However, if you gain a significant amount of weight, the remaining fat cells can still expand, so maintaining a healthy lifestyle after the procedure is very helpful for long-term results.

Q. Are contour injections and fat dissolving injections the same thing?

No, they are different. Contour injections shrink the size of fat cells, meaning they can grow back, while cell-destroying fat dissolving injections eliminate the cells themselves. It is best to check which type you are getting before your procedure.

Q. is a single session enough?

Typically, the procedure is carried out over multiple sessions spaced 2 to 4 weeks apart. Because it takes time for the destroyed fat cells to be metabolized and cleared from the body, this is a treatment that shows progressive, natural changes.
